About

"The Berlin File" is a South Korean action thriller film released in 2013. Directed by Ryoo Seung-wan, the movie revolves around a North Korean spy who is betrayed by his country and finds himself in a complex web of intrigue and danger in Berlin, Germany. As he tries to uncover the truth behind the betrayal, he becomes embroiled in a deadly game involving intelligence agencies and assassins. The film is known for its intense action sequences, compelling storyline, and strong performances by the cast.
